Types of Functional Mushrooms

  • Lion's Mane: Known for nerve-supporting properties due to compounds like hericenones and erinacines. It supports mental wellness.

  • Reishi: Contains beta-glucans and ganoderic acids, providing natural defence and soothing benefits. It's valuable for stress relief.

  • Chaga: Rich in bioactive compounds and betulinic acid, which support overall health and wellness.

  • Cordyceps: Delivers energy and stamina through compounds like cordycepin and adenosine.

Extraction Methods

  • Hot Water Extraction: Releases water-soluble compounds, ideal for mushrooms like Reishi and Chaga.

  • Dual Extraction: Combines hot water and alcohol methodologies to capture both water-soluble and fat-soluble compounds.

  • Advanced Techniques: Ultrasound-assisted extraction (UAE) enhances the extraction efficiency of bioactive compounds.

Quality Indicators

  • Bioavailability: Extracts offer up to ten times the potency of raw powders, ensuring effective absorption of active compounds.

  • Sustainability Practices: Brands should employ eco-friendly practices in cultivation and packaging.

  • Transparent Labelling: Look for precise percentages of active compounds rather than vague terms like "polysaccharides."

  • Packaging: Quality extracts are usually stored in dark glass to protect them from light damage.

Third-Party Testing

A Certificate of Analysis (COA) from ISO-accredited labs confirms the product's purity, ensuring it contains the promised active compounds and is free from contaminants such as heavy metals.

Common Pitfalls

  • Misleading Marketing: Terms like "organic" don't guarantee quality unless backed by testing.

  • Low Dosages: Products marketing less than 1 gram of extract daily often lack research-backed effects.

  • Blends: Avoid products that combine multiple mushrooms, as this may dilute the potency of individual ingredients.

Mental Clarity Improvement

Mental clarity benefits significantly from the use of functional mushroom extracts. Lion's Mane mushrooms are particularly notable for their nerve-supporting properties. Their bioactive compounds, hericenones and erinacines, stimulate nerve growth factor (NGF) production, thereby supporting mental wellness and enhancing memory. Supplementing with Lion's Mane can contribute to more precise mental clarity and enhanced cognitive resilience.

Frequently Asked Questions

Q: What makes mushroom extracts different from whole mushroom powder?

A: Mushroom extracts undergo a concentration process -- typically hot water extraction, alcohol extraction, or a combination of both -- that isolates and concentrates bioactive compounds such as beta-glucans, hericenones, and triterpenes. Whole mushroom powder contains the entire mushroom ground up, including indigestible chitin, which may limit the bioavailability of active compounds.

Q: What are the key bioactive compounds in functional mushroom extracts?

A: The most significant compounds include beta-glucans (polysaccharides researched for natural balance support), hericenones and erinacines (found in Lion's Mane and studied for focus and clarity support), cordycepin (unique to Cordyceps), betulinic acid (found in Chaga), and triterpenes (present in Reishi). Each mushroom species offers a distinct compound profile.

Q: How much functional mushroom extract should I take daily?

A: General guidance suggests 1-3 grams of extract per day, though optimal dosing varies by species and individual. It is important to follow the specific recommendations on the product label, as concentration levels differ between manufacturers. Starting with a lower dose and consulting a healthcare professional is always advisable.

Q: What should I watch out for when buying mushroom extract supplements?

A: Be cautious of misleading marketing claims, multi-mushroom blends that dilute individual species to ineffective amounts, products without third-party testing or Certificates of Analysis, and supplements that lack transparency about extraction methods. Look for clear labelling of beta-glucan content, single-species formulations, and evidence of independent laboratory verification.

Q: What is dual extraction and why does it matter?

A: Dual extraction combines hot water and alcohol-based extraction methods in a single process. This matters because some beneficial compounds (such as beta-glucans) are water-soluble, while others (such as triterpenes and certain aromatic compounds) are only soluble in alcohol. Using both methods captures a broader spectrum of bioactive compounds than either technique alone.
